WebApr 27, 2024 · The world is full of emperor penguins, but only one penguin has ever received the title of knighthood. That honor goes to Nils Olav, a black and white bird from the Edinburgh Zoo. Olav's story starts in 1972, when he was adopted by the Norwegian King's Guard, a symbolic gesture between Norway and Scotland. WebA Peak Human is character with bodily functions at the maximum limit of human condition. It means that the character is way stronger, has more endurance and is faster than even other extremely athletic people could possibly achieve. They are the highest level a real life human could achieve. Peak Humans are classified under "9-C" within our Tiering System. …
